The Queen’s Hotel is ideally situated on the banks of the River Ouse in the heart of the city and has proved very popular with our customers. All the major tourist attractions are within easy walking distance including the Jorvik Viking Centre and Cathedral.  
 
The hotel has lovely views from the Riverside Bar & Lounge, perfect for relaxing before your 3 course dinner in the restaurant with choice of menu.  
All rooms have en-suite bathrooms with power shower, tea/coffee making facilities, colour television, hairdryer and direct dial telephone. Lift to all floors.

Few cities rival the historic splendour of York. Steeped in history spanning 2000 years, York is a compact walled riverside city home to world-class attractions including the stunning York Minster. Our holiday stays within the medieval city walls allowing you time to explore the historic centre, spend time in the attractions and wander along the cobbled streets lined with interesting and original shops. HISTORIC YORK
DAY 1 : After being collected from your home around 8.30am, we travel to York, stopping on route for a comfort break and lunch before arriving at the hotel mid-afternoon. 
 
DAY 2 : After breakfast we have arranged for a leisurely walking tour of the city centre with a local guide. The remainder of the day is at leisure for you to take advantage of the position of the hotel and visit some of the attractions of York. Whether you want to visit York Minster, walk along the city walls (the best preserved in England), visit a museum or art gallery or just relax in a café bar and watch the world go by - York offers it all. 
 
DAY 3 : (March) After breakfast we head off for a visit to Harrogate. This Victorian Spa Town is a touch of class with its delightful architecture, shopping arcades and parks. Plenty of time to explore before returning to the hotel mid/late afternoon. 
(June & August) We shall be joined by our excellent local guide to discover some of the lovely surrounding countryside as we head on to the Yorkshire Moors in to ‘Heartbeat’ country. 
 
DAY 4 : (March) Today we allow more time at leisure in the town. 
(June & August) An optional excursion today with a chance to visit Castle Howard. This magnificent 18th Century historic house is set within 1000 acres of breathtaking parkland and gardens and is dotted with temples, lake statues and fountains. This truly amazing destination was famously used in the seminal Brideshead Revisited TV drama. Entrance extra - approximately £10. 
 
DAY 5 : We depart and head home. Returning to your home via our home collection service late afternoon.
